Kerala High Court Stays Criminal Proceedings Against Actor Sunny Leone In Cheating Case

Kerala High Court on Wednesday stayed the criminal proceedings against actor Sunny Leone, her husband Daniel Weber and an employee in a cheating case. A Kerala-based event manager, who registered a complaint against the three, alleged that Sunny Leone didn't turn up to perform in an event despite paying huge amount in lakhs.

A case was registered against Actor, her husband and her employee under the Indian Penal Code of Section 406 (criminal breach of trust), Section 420 (cheating and dishonesty inducing delivery of property) and Section 34 (acts done by several persons in furtherance of common intension). The actress approached the high court seeking to quash the case.

The complainant alleged that the actor failed to attend Valentine's Day function in 2019, after taking a payment of Rs 29 Lakh, said an Indian Express report.

The actor in response to the allegations by the complainant claimed that she had been there to attend the event twice and the event wasn't held. Leone further alleged that the programme has been rescheduled several times by the organisers.
